Guidelines for Human-Robot Collaboration Enhance Worker Well-being and Performance
Implementing specific organizational guidelines focused on safety, training, communication, worker agency, and stakeholder involvement can significantly improve psychological well-being, safety, and performance during the integration of new technologies like collaborative robots.
Sustainability · 2023
Key Findings
- 01Guidelines focusing on safety, training, communication, worker agency, and stakeholder involvement are crucial for successful technology integration.
- 02Implementation solutions like demonstration videos and hands-on training can boost perceived safety and confidence.
- 03KPIs such as subjective perceived safety, risk assessment, and user satisfaction are effective for evaluating guideline success.

Limitations
The findings are based on expert opinions, which might differ from actual user experiences. The study did not explore the long-term effects of these guidelines.
Reliability & validity
The reliability of the expert survey could be enhanced by using standardized questionnaires and ensuring clear definitions of terms. Validity is supported by the focus on established human factors principles, but direct user validation would strengthen it.
